Mallikarjun Kharge elected Congress president; party gets its first non-Gandhi chief in 24 years

Aditi Tandon New Delhi, October 19 Veteran Karnataka leader Mallikarjun Kharge on Wednesday defeated his rival Shashi Tharoor to become the first non-Gandhi Congress president in 24 years, and the first Scheduled Caste chief of the grand old organization in four decades. Kharge polled 7897 of the 9385 votes cast…

China blocks India, US proposal to list Pakistan-based LeT leader Shahid Mahmood as global terrorist

United Nations, October 19 China has put a hold on a proposal by India and the US at the United Nations to list Lashkar-e-Taiba leader Shahid Mahmood as a global terrorist, the fourth instance in as many months that Beijing has blocked bids to blacklist Pakistan-based terrorists at the world…

BJP announces 62 candidates for Himachal polls; Suresh Bhardwaj to contest from Kasumpti

Bhanu Lohumi Shimla, October 19 The BJP on Wednesday released its first list of 62 out of 68 candidates for the November 12 assembly elections in Himachal Pradesh. Six candidates are yet to be announced. Seats of sitting ministers Suresh Bhardwaj changed from Shimla (Urban) to Kasumpti and Rakesh Pathania…
